    I think it might be useful if we'd collect some information about files of /dev_flash that can be modded without risking a RSOD and ones that give RSOD including how it can be fixed (recovery menu or service mode)

    what i've heard so far:


    RSOD:

    -some sprx (fix: recovery menu)

    ok to mod:
    -xml
    -rco
